Meerut Schools, Colleges Closed On These Dates During Kanwar Yatra

Kanwar Yatra School Holidays in UP: The Meerut District Magistrate said the schools have been closed for the safety of students.

Schools and colleges in Meerut will remain closed till July 23 in view of the Kanwar Yatra. The District Magistrate said the decision has been taken for the safety of students.

"The festival of Shivratri of Shravan month is being celebrated this year from 11.07.2025 to 23.07.2025. The main festival is on 23.07.2025 and Jalabhishek will be done on the same day. The movement of Kanwariyas has started in the district," the district magistrate said in an order.

"Therefore, in view of the safety of the students, a holiday has been declared from 16.07.2025 to 23.07.2025 for all the primary/ upper primary schools run under the Basic Education Council, all the secondary schools run under secondary education, educational institutions affiliated to CBSE/ICSE and schools run under Madrasa Board, and all degree colleges and technical institutions in the district,” the order added.
